What people ask before they enrol
How many training hours is the FMVA course, and how long does it take?
The programme is 51 training hours delivered over around two months, with classes two days per week. Lectures run from 6:00 to 9:00 PM.
Can I attend the course online?
Yes. Cohorts are delivered in person at Sarh’s premises in Amman or as live interactive sessions online from home, depending on the cohort.
What study materials are included with the course?
The course includes an e-book, a detailed study plan, a question bank with online tests, and summary slides from Sarh Center.
How practical is the training?
Sessions are built around Excel working files you construct step by step, with exercises, real case studies and applied projects, ending in a project or an integrated model. You keep the working files and exercises afterwards.
Who is this programme designed for?
It serves financial and credit analysts, financial advisors, staff in banking and investment, and finance or accounting students and graduates — anyone who needs to build or review financial models for budgeting, funding or investment decisions.
Which certification is the course linked to?
The programme follows the FMVA (Financial Modeling & Valuation Analyst) track from the Corporate Finance Institute (CFI), the accrediting body for this course.
